Title: Claim Supervisor - Accident and Health (Hybrid or Remote) Location: Remote Full time We currently have an opportunity for a Claim Supervisor to join our Accident and Health team located in Denver, CO; Morristown, NJ or Plymouth, MN office on a hybrid schedule, but open to remotely within the United States if not located near an Intact office. remotely within the United States. The Claim Supervisor is responsible for the supervision of claim representatives, both inside and/or outside to ensure appropriate claim handling and outcomes. Develops plans, analyzes results and oversees daily work of direct reports. Reviews and provides technical direction or recommendations on claims of various complexity and exposure. Monitors claim quality, customer feedback and claim reports to ensure compliance with regulatory requirements, customer satisfaction and achievement of objectives. May do the work of subordinates as required. Some of the Claim Supervisor responsibilities include but are not limited to:     - Supervises day-to day activities and priorities of claims staff including the management of claims assignments and ongoing guidance of specialty claim files. - Ensures execution of claim handling strategies; including appropriate determination of coverage, liability and damages. - Monitors reserving activity to ensure compliance with corporate policy. - Reviews and documents recommendations for claim disposition; including evaluation, negotiation and settlement of claims in excess of staff authority levels. - Reviews and analyzes claim reports to identify and address trends.  Recommends strategies to correct adverse trends. - Monitors vendors, independent adjusters and appraisers to ensure service quality. - Manages unit staffing issues; including ensuring appropriateness of staffing levels, creating, implementing and monitoring of performance management activities  for direct reports. - Identifies skill gaps of staff and establishes appropriate training needs.  Develops and delivers effective training and cross-training plans. - Stays abreast of state license requirements for staff and ensures continuing education as required. - Maintains a strong professional knowledge of regulatory and legal environments and applies this information effectively. - Anticipates and meets all customer needs (internal and external).   The expertise you bring   - Bachelor’s degree or equivalent experience required. - Minimum of 5-7 years of General Liability and Auto Bodily Injury claims experience, with 1-3 years of supervisory experience.   Our salary ranges are determined by many factors including location, role, experience and skillset of the candidate. Title: Senior Wealth Strategist Location: Charlotte Job Description: Job Description: The Job/What You’ll Do: We are seeking an exceptionally talented, collaborative, and client-focused professional to join AssetMark’s Wealth Solutions team as a Senior Wealth Strategist – Advanced Planning. This role is designed for an experienced wealth strategist who enjoys staying close to advisors and clients while also coaching and elevating others. You will work directly with advisors and their high-net-worth (HNW) and ultra-high-net-worth (UHNW) clients to deliver sophisticated wealth planning solutions, while serving as a hands-on mentor and resource to a team of advanced planners. If you thrive in complex planning conversations and value influence through expertise, this is a strong fit. The Senior Wealth Strategist plays a critical role within AssetMark’s Wealth Solutions group. You will influence the strategic direction, development, and delivery of comprehensive financial planning and estate strategies for high-net-worth (HNW) & ultra-high-net-worth (UHNW) clients and advisors across the organization. In this highly visible position, you will partner cross-functionally to shape and evolve AssetMark’s planning capabilities, provide thought leadership in complex estate and business succession planning, and ensure an exceptional advisor and client experience. Responsibilities: - Provide unbiased, customized wealth planning guidance to advisors and their HNW/UHNW ($30M+) clients based on deep client discovery and understanding - Participate directly in complex client engagements, including estate planning, tax mitigation, wealth transfer, business succession, and multi-generational strategies - Serve as a senior resource for advisors navigating sophisticated planning scenarios and unique client needs - Work alongside advisors to support new and existing client opportunities and deepen client relationships - Advocate for and model effective use of AssetMark’s Wealth Solutions and Advanced Planning engagement framework - Collaborate on the development and presentation of wealth strategies and advice materials that support advisor and client decision-making - Present complex planning concepts in a clear, conversational, and practical manner for both advisors and clients - Coach and mentor senior financial planners through real-time casework, feedback, and shared client engagements - Support consistency and quality in planning deliverables, tools, and processes across the team - Partner with Product, Sales, and Technology teams by providing advisor- and client-informed feedback to enhance planning solutions - Utilize planning technology and analytics to deliver engaging, insight-driven client experiences - Train and enable advisors to confidently lead effective, technology-enabled wealth strategy conversations - Minimal travel requirement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ities: - Proficiency with financial planning tools (e.g., eMoney, MoneyGuidePro, Holistiplan) and CRM platforms such as Salesforce. - Proven ability to collaborate with professional advisors (e.g., CPAs, estate planning, and transaction attorneys) - Strong presentation and communication skills in both one-on-one and group settings - Ability to coach advisors and planners through complex cases while remaining hands-on with clients - Comfort balancing execution, mentorship, and collaboration in a fast-paced environment Education & Experience: - 10+ years of experience in advanced financial planning and HNW/UHNW client engagements - Active CFP® required - Bachelor’s degree required; advanced degree strongly preferred (CPA, JD, MST, MBA) - Deep experience in estate planning, tax planning, wealth transfer, and business transition strategies Compensation: The Base Salary range for this position is between $175,000-$210,000.
